		<description>The Shuttle launches from Florida because it&#039;s one of the southernmost points in the US.  The best place to launch is on the equator because it has the greatest velocity with which to throw the spacecraft.  The father south you launch, the greater the boost in velocity you get.  That&#039;s why the French launch their satellites down in French Guiana.

I saw a Shuttle launch way back in 1984 when my squadron deployed a detachment to Patrick AFB, ten miles south of Cape Canaveral, to support the FAC school.  The airborne forward air controllers practiced marking targets for us to bomb out in the Everglades.  We all went out after a flight briefing to watch that Shuttle go directly up in an impressive display of brute power.  The next day we did a low approach to the Shuttle runway on the way home which was pretty cool to do.  The astronauts parked their NASA T-38s on the tarmac next to us, which was cool, too.

They have a Space Shuttle at the Udvar-Hazy Center of the National Air &amp; Space Museum at Dulles airport here in Washington, DC.  It&#039;s a test ship that never flew in orbit, only on the back of the transport B747, but it&#039;s still impressive.  I imagine once they retire the Shuttle, flying ships will make their way to museums all over the States.

I recall the day in a science class at the Air Force Academy when they brought in one of the Shuttle&#039;s thermal tiles.  The instructor placed it in a kiln with tongs, heated it up until it was glowing orange, and pulled it out.  By the time he laid it down on the ceramic plate on the table, the corners of the tile had already lost their glow.  He whipped off his asbestos glove and picked up the glowing tile with his bare hand, which startled the class.  The material of which the tile is made is such a good insulator that it conducts very little heat within it.  The surface cools off immediately</description>

Once it achieves orbit, the Shuttle, or any spacecraft, does not need to point towards its flight path like an airplane in the atmosphere.  It can be oriented in any direction and still travel in the same orbit, west to east.  The old rule of thumb of aviation, &quot;Pointy end first,&quot; does not apply in space.  This photo looks like the Shuttle is yawed ninety degrees right of its flight path and pitched up.

It&#039;s easy to get into orbit launching east because the rotation of the Earth gives you a giant push.  It&#039;s enormously difficult to orbit the Earth from pole to pole because you gain no advantage from the Earth&#039;s rotation when launching north or south.  That&#039;s why moons orbit roughly along the equatorial plane of their parent planets.</description>
